Abstract We present a model to describe the simultaneous reactive transport in porous media of an arbitrary number of mobile and immobile species. The model includes the effects of advection, dispersion, sorption and degradation catalysed by microbial populations. The locally mass-conservative mixed hybrid finite element method (MHFEM) to discretize this system of coupled convection-diffusion-reaction equations and the algorithmic solution of the resulting nonlinear algebraic equations are described in detail. Further, new ideas regarding the discretization of the convective term are discussed. Finally a comparative numerical study (MHFEM versus conforming FEM) is presented.
